Climate change responsible for record sea temperature levels, says study – Phys.org

Global warming is driving an unprecedented rise in sea temperatures including in the Mediterranean, according to a major new report published by the peer-reviewed Journal of Operational Oceanography.
Data from the European Union’s (EU) Copernicus Marine Environment Monitoring Service (CMEMS) will increase concerns about the threat to the world’s seas and oceans from climate change.
The Ocean State Report reveals an overall trend globally of surface warming based on evidence from 1993 to 2018, …
